Box 1179 SouLhold, New York 11971 Fax (516) 765-3136 Telephone (516) 765-1938 IK-CErV October 8, 1999 PLANNING BOARD OFFICE TOWN OF SOUTHOLD Elizabeth Neville, Town Clerk Town Hall Southold, NY 1197l [5 1999 $out~ld '[owu C~er~ Re: CR 48 Changes of Zone Dear Mrs Neville, The recommendations proposed by the Cramer Consulting Group in the above-noted Study, have been reviewed and discussed by the Planning Board Collectively we offer the following observations The underlying premise of this Study is to preserve the bypass capability of the CR 48 divided highway. Doing so will prevent the commercial retail sprawl that characterizes every Long Island town to our west. More specifically, the overall purpose is to avoid repeating the mistakes made elsewhere on western Long Island, where unchecked commercial retail development not only resulted in serious traffic congestion problems, but played a role in the denfise of the economic vitality of downtown districts located on State Route 25. This community's Vision, as stated in many documents and public meetings some going back to the mid*1980s (prior to the adoption of the 1989 Zoning Map), is to preserve the small-town qualities that distinguish Southold. In order to achieve this goal, it is critically important to consolidate future retail business growth around the existing business centers within each hamlet. Furthermore, reducing the potential for retail and other traffic-generating uses to be introduced {or expanded) will have other long-term benefits to the community. First, it will ensure a bypass road for through traffic, thereby relieving some congestion on SR 25. Second, it will boost the economic development potential of the existing and potential business properties bordering SR 25, where most of the Town's traditional hamlets are centered. Third, it will preserve a scenic corridor that is a source of pleasure to residents and tourists. Therefore, we support the overall study recommendations as proposed. Legislative Intent Consistent with our comprehensive land use plan and our estabfished objectives and goals as reflected by the existing zoning patterns within the Town, and based upon our current County Route 48 Land use study as well as numerous land use studies and plans developed heretofore, we hereby determine that it is necessary and desirable to renise and amend the zoning designation applicable to the parcel identified herein as well as other lands; thus, we hereby identify and adopt the following overall themes of (1) Preservation of Farmland and Agriculture; (2) Preservation of Open and Recreational Space; (3) Preservation of the Rural, Cultural, Commercial and Historical Character of the Hamlets and SurroundIng Areas; (4) Preservation of the Natural Environment; which derive from the shared vision held by residents and local public otT~cials of the Town and which are intended to foster a strong economy and which encourage and preserve the existing high quality of life. as more specifically set forth herein below: 1. Prcservatian of Farmland and Agriculture Farmland is a valuable and dynamic induslxy in the Town of Southold. The open farmlands are not only highly cherished for their economic value, but for the scenic vistas they provide. The open space and scenery created by farmland edditionally conlfibutes to the quality of life of the residents, wkile promoting tourism and recreation. 2. Presem-ation of Open and Recreational Space The Town of Southold relies heavily upon its scenic beaut' and open landscapes for recreatior~ clean air and water, as well as for its attraction to tourists and mcrcation-seekers. The Town has attracted man5, second homeowners because of its "mu.ual resources, abundance of open space, farms, picturesque villages, and the ever-present waterfront" (Master Plan Update, 1985). Due to fifis open space, the Town has a Ixemendous development potential. Bleak pictures have been painted in a few documents, warning of stfip-ts~e development, suburban sprawl and water supply issues. The preservation of open and recreational space is not only aesthetic, but also a nceessi~ty' for the present and future needs of rite To,an. 3. Preservation of the Rural, Cultuyal, Commercial and Historical Character of the' Hamlets and Surrounding Areas The Town of Southold is renowned for its rural cultural, commercial and historic clmracter. Tlds unique character is recogni?ed in all of the documents reviewed. Based on the input of To,an residents, the Final Report and Recommenda~ons states that the txvo most prevalent and key issues are keeping grm~lh in the existing hamlet centers and preserving the enhancing the surrounding rural areas Addifioually~ the Master Plan Update recommends the prox4sion for "a community of residential hamlets thai are comprised of a varie~ of housing opportunities, commercial, sen'ice and cultural activiries, set in an open or rnral atmosphere and supported by a diversified economic base (including agriculture, marine commercial and seasonal recreation activities)." Preservation of the Natural Environment Aecommodatmg "growth and change ~qthin the Town withoul desn-oying its traditional economic base, the natural enx4ronment o£which that base resis, and the unique character and the way of life that defines the Town" is of utmost importance' (Ground Watersbed Protection and Water Supply Managearent Stralegy). The Master Plan Update recommends preservation of the Town's natural em4roarnent from wedands to woodiands and to 'achieve a land use pattern fltat is sensitive to the limited indigenous water s0pply and ~4II not degrade the subsurface water quality. The ontstandJng needs enumerated below are the culmination of caxeful comparison of the intent and objectives of the tmvrt (as slated in past la~td use plans and s~udies~iand~he currently, existing conditions along the Cotmty Route 48 corridor. These needs reflect the past and presem ~-[sion of the Town and the work that still needs to be done due to rite proximity of County Route 4g to the hamlet commercial centers and to avoid potentially conflicting development slrategies for such areas. These outstanding needs we find exist throughout the Town and are specifically identified as follows: 1) to provide for x4able land use development al levels of intensities which are seusitive to subsurface water quality and qanntity 2) To maintain and strengthen hamlet centers as the focus of commercial, residential, and cultural activit3: 3) To preserve the open, agricultural and rural character of areas outside of file hamlet centers; 4) to provide for a varict3, of housing opportunities for citizens of different incomes and age levels: 5) to enl~ance the opportunities for pedestrian-friendly shopping; 6) to continue to rite support of file Town's agricultural economy; 7) to maximize the Town:s natural assets, including its coastal location and agricultural base, by balancing cotmnercial, residential and recreational uses: 8) to strengthen the To~n's marine-recreational and marme-cormnercial activities: 9) to encourage rite preservation of parkland and public access to the waterfront; I0) to support tourism by maintaining and strengthening the To~x's assets that foster a tourist trade, namely lmmlet center businesses, lfistofic heritage, architecture, a sense of place, of rural and open character, agriculture, and marine activities; 11 ) to preserve prime farmland; and encourage the diversuqcatinn of agriculture: 12) to presence the historic, ~ultura~ architectural and archaeological resources of the Town; 13) to ensure visual quulity of hamlet centers; 14) to encourage appropriate land uses both inside and out of hamlet centers: 15) to promote balanced economy and taxbase; 16) to preserve the integrit3_' of the Town's vegetative habitats, including fxeshwater wetlands and woodlands.
